Etymology edit
From Old Norse Sumarliði, from sumar (“summer”) + liði (“one who goes, fares”).

Proper noun edit
Somhairle m (genitive Shomhairle, vocative a Shomhairle)
- a male given name from Old Norse, equivalent to English Sorley
Derived terms edit
- Somhairle gun chomhairle (“clueless person”)
